Demonstrations dog Bush’s India visit

Protests have continued against George W Bush’s visit to India. A day after large-scale Muslim demonstrations, members of left-wing parties and their sympathisers gathered to express their displeasure at the US president’s actions abroad, especially in Iraq and Afghanistan.

Police estimate that around 15,000 people rallied in New Delhi. They accused Bush of dictating India’s foreign and domestic policies. They said he must be stopped before Iran becomes the target of his next military adventure.
